2016-02-02 115 views
11

我無法谷歌這一點。如何在VS 2015發佈Visual Studio數據庫項目

我們有一個現有的數據庫項目(sql server)。

添加了一些新文件(腳本)。

我們有一個現有的服務器/數據庫,需要將一些新腳本運行到該上下文中。

在Visual Studio 2015中,我該如何做到這一點?

我被告知要留在Visual Studio 2015中。理想情況下,我想爲每個腳本發出一個命令。

回答

13

你有幾個選擇。

  1. 發佈選項。這是將db項目中的內容完全自動部署到目標服務器。通過右鍵單擊您的項目並選擇發佈來完成此操作。此選項可用於執行增量部署(僅部署更改)或可用於擦除數據庫清理,然後完全部署數據庫項目,因此在執行發佈之前請檢查所有選項。
  2. 模式比較。模式比較將數據庫項目與目標數據庫進行比較,顯示差異,並讓您選擇要部署的差異。您可以通過將新的模式比較文件添加到數據庫項目來執行模式比較。

總之,發佈選項允許自動蠻力部署,而模式比較通過讓您選擇要部署的更改提供更大的靈活性。

+1

不錯的答案。我不敢相信我沒有看到**發佈**在項目的上下文菜單,哈哈 – toddmo

相關問題